Welcome to the Center for Business Support and Economic Innovation!

Mission:  The Center for Business Support and Economic Innovation (CBSEI) exists to engage with business to provide university commercialization services and experiential learning opportunities.

Vision:  The CBSEI is a catalyst for innovation and entrepreneurship, leveraging university engagement and technology transfer, to create an environment of business support which results in job creation, profitability and economic diversity. 

The Center for Business Support and Economic Innovation (CBSEI) is the ISU business engagement office. As Indiana State’s official liaison for business support services and economic development, CBSEI works with faculty and staff from all areas of the university to identify business needs and coordinate University solutions.

The Center also provides relevant opportunities for students and graduate students to get involved in paid internships and projects with innovative companies and get hands-on experience. By working with local businesses, CBSEI and ISU play a role in diversifying the local economy, creating jobs, fostering innovation, and retaining the best talent in the state.

CBSEI also represents ISU in the Terre Haute Innovation Alliance, a partnership between ISU, Rose Hulman, and the City of Terre Haute, created to enhance economic development and provide businesses the resources needed to succeed. The Innovation Alliance is currently home to three businesses: DesAcc Inc., InfraWare Inc., and Handshake LLC.
